Gameplay
Players who bring up Gameplay mostly praise it.
In addition the game has numerous buildings and commanders to unlock which offers more variety and replayability later, there are 3 game modes, the main campaign which teaches you as you play with new units and abilities as well as offering unique challenges for you to try to overcome, then there's the defense mode where you must hold off against waves of enemies while using limited resources, and of course my personal favorite the skirmish / multiplayer mode which can be played solo for those who would rather surround themselves with robots than real people (I get that).

Multiplayer
Players who bring up Multiplayer mostly praise it.
The general game play loop is this - You place your headquarters building then decide based on what 4 structures you've decided to take with you from your load out in the lobby (if you're playing Skirmish / Multiplayer), then place how ever many buildings you can.
